Why Does the Type of Vehicle Matter?

Think about it this way: detailing a smart car is a lot different than detailing a massive pickup truck. Here's why the type of vehicle you drive plays a role in the detailing cost:

  • Size: Larger vehicles like SUVs and trucks naturally have more surface area. That means more time and product is needed to clean them thoroughly, which can increase the cost.
  • Features: Vehicles with lots of bells and whistles, like sunroofs, leather interiors, and intricate rims, require more specialized cleaning techniques and products. This can add to the detailing price.
  • Condition: The condition of your car also plays a part. If your car is heavily soiled or neglected, it will likely require more intensive cleaning steps, pushing the price up.

How Different Vehicle Types Affect Detailing Costs

Sedans and Coupes

These smaller vehicles generally have less surface area and a more compact interior, making them less time-consuming and less expensive to detail compared to larger vehicles.

SUVs and Minivans

These larger vehicles have more surface area and a more spacious interior, which can increase the time and effort required for detailing. As a result, the cost of detailing an SUV or minivan may be higher than that of a sedan or coupe.

Trucks

Trucks, especially those with extended or crew cabs, can be more challenging to detail due to their size and the presence of hard-to-reach areas. The cost of detailing a truck may be higher than that of a sedan or coupe, but lower than that of an SUV or minivan.

Luxury and High-End Vehicles

Luxury and high-end vehicles often require specialized products and techniques to maintain their pristine condition. As a result, the cost of detailing these vehicles may be higher than that of more standard vehicles.

Things to Avoid When Choosing an Auto Detailer in Las Vegas

1. Superficial Discounts

While a budget-friendly detail might seem appealing, remember, you often get what you pay for. Look for detailers who use high-quality products and have a proven track record.

2. Hidden Fees

Be sure to get a clear breakdown of the services included and any potential additional charges before you commit.

3. Ignoring Regular Maintenance

Skipping regular cleaning can lead to a buildup of dirt and grime, making future detailing more expensive.

4. Using Incorrect Products

Using the wrong cleaning products can damage your car's surfaces, especially if you have a luxury interior.

5. Overlooking Local Expertise

Nevada’s climate can be harsh on vehicles. Choose a local detailing service that understands how to handle these specific conditions.

FAQ

Q: How often should I get my vehicle detailed? A: The frequency of detailing depends on several factors, including the type of vehicle you own, how often you drive, and the conditions you drive in. As a general rule, it's recommended to get your vehicle detailed every 6 months to 1 year.

Q: Can I get my vehicle detailed while it's still under warranty? A: Yes, you can get your vehicle detailed while it's still under warranty. However, it's important to use a reputable provider and avoid any modifications or alterations that could void your warranty.

Q: What should I look for in an auto detailing provider? A: When selecting an auto detailing provider, look for one with a reputation for quality service, experienced technicians, and a wide range of services. It's also important to choose a provider that uses high-quality products and equipment.

Q: How long does the detailing process take? A: The time required for detailing can vary depending on the size of the vehicle and the specific services requested. On average, a full-service detailing can take anywhere from 2 to 6 hours, depending on the complexity of the job.

Q: Can I get my vehicle detailed while I'm at work or running errands? A: Many auto detailing providers offer mobile services or drop-off and pick-up options, which can be convenient if you need to get your vehicle detailed while you're at work or running errands. Be sure to check with your provider about their available services and scheduling options.

Why Henderson Vehicles Need Premium Detailing Understanding local conditions helps justify the investment: Extreme Desert Heat Henderson Summer Reality : 110-120°F from June-September, with surface temperatures exceeding 140-160°F. What Heat Does to Vehicles: Oxidizes paint faster (fading, chalking) Deteriorates clear coat Cracks and fades interior (dashboard, seats, steering wheel) Melts low-quality waxes within days Accelerates all aging processes Premium Detailing Solution: Ceramic coatings withstand heat UV protectants for interior Heat-resistant sealants Professional-grade products designed for extreme climates DIY Problem : Consumer products don't last in Henderson heat. Applied wax melts off in a week. Relentless UV Exposure Nevada Sun : 310+ sunny days per year, intense UV radiation year-round. UV Damage : Oxidizes paint (turns red cars pink, black cars gray) Fades interior colors Cracks dashboard and leather Damages rubber trim and seals Makes paint brittle Premium Protection : Ceramic coating blocks UV (lasts 1-3 years) Interior UV protectants preserve materials Paint correction removes existing oxidation before sealing Cost of Not Protecting : Full car repaint $3,000-8,000. Interior restoration $1,500-4,000. Desert Dust and Sand Henderson Location : Surrounded by desert. Dust is constant, sand is abrasive. The Damage : Scratches paint (swirl marks from improper washing) Embeds in paint and clear coat Accumulates in crevices Acts as sandpaper during washing Premium Approach : Clay bar treatment removes embedded particles Two-bucket wash method prevents scratching Proper drying techniques Sealant creates smooth surface that sheds dust DIY Risk : Most people's washing technique causes more scratches than the dirt itself. Hard Water Everywhere Henderson Water : Extremely hard (high mineral content). The Problem : Water spots etch into paint Spots become permanent if not removed Shower, sprinklers, washing all leave spots Ruins appearance quickly Premium Solution : Spot-free rinse systems Water spot removal treatments Coatings that repel water Professional drying prevents spots DIY Issue : Garden hose + Henderson water = guaranteed spots that become permanent if not treated quickly. Intense Wind and Sandstorms Desert Winds : Strong winds, occasional sandstorms, constant debris. What Happens : Micro-scratches from airborne sand Debris impacts create chips Dust embeds everywhere Paint damage accumulates Premium Defense : Paint protection film (PPF) for high-impact areas Regular coating maintenance Proper decontamination Parked Outdoors Year-Round Henderson Reality : Many homes lack garages or have converted garages to living space. Parking Outside Means : 24/7 UV exposure Direct heat Bird droppings (acidic, etch paint) Tree sap Monsoon rain carrying dirt Premium Value: For outdoor parked cars, professional protection is essential investment, not luxury.
